Non-uniform Watermark Sharing Based on Optimal Iterative BTC for Image Tampering Recovery

Abstract

Self-embedding watermarking can be used for image tampering recovery. In this work, the authors proposed a new image self-embedding scheme based on optimal iterative block truncation coding and non-uniform watermark sharing. Experimental results demonstrate that the proposed scheme can achieve better performance of tampering recovery than some of state-of-The-Art schemes.
